34 U.S.C. § 10497

Reports

A State or local law enforcement agency or organization that receives a grant under this subchapter shall submit to the Attorney General an annual report that includes—
(1)
program descriptions;
(2)
the number of staff employed to administer programs;
(3)
the number of individuals who participated in programs; and
(4)
an evaluation of the effectiveness of grant programs.
